Well, I'm not sure I know exactly what the English word means.
I can find "subgenus" in my English dictionary, but not
"subgenius". If you mean "smart person, but not quite a
genius", or "minor genius" then I'd say {wIghHom}. If there is
some sense of pretense going on, of course {wIghqoq} is an
option. Are either of these close enough?
